Hse Advisor - Greater Toronto Area, Canada - North America Construction Ltd
Description
NAC is currently seeking a HSE Advisor to join our Safety team, based on Water & Wastewater Treatment plant projects in Cambridge & the GTA.
New graduates are encouraged to apply- Location:
- 230 Water St., Cambridge, ON & GTAReporting to the Regional HSE Manager, the HSE Advisor guides, supports and oversees the Project's HSE management and performance.
This includes:
- Working with project management to achieve HSE objectives and ensure a safe working environment
- Eliminating and/or reducing HSE risks as well as capitalizing on HSE improvement opportunities
- Fulfilling contract and regulatory HSE requirements
Specifically:
- Manage and lead the HSE portfolio at the project's work planning and execution processes
- Foster hazard assessment and control for site tasks and activities
- Lead HSE orientation and training delivery
- Coordinate HSE communication and, as required, liaison with external agencies
- Lead and coordinate HSE inspections
- Investigate and report HSE incidents
- Generate and report Projectlevel HSE statistics and performance indicators
- Perform other duties as assigned by the Regional HSE Manager
Requirements:
- Education: college diploma in Occupational Health and Safety or equivalent
- Effective computer software skills (MS Office Suite)
- Effective written and oral communication skills
- Ability to work respectfully and cooperatively with others
- Pragmatic "Can Do" attitude, with a knack for problem solving and drive for success
- Proven leadership abilities and strong interpersonal skills, in dealing with a wide range of individuals and issues
- Valid WHMIS, First Aid (Valid Standard First Aid C or higher), and other Health and Safety training certificates are an asset (i.e. incident investigation, confined space entry, any trainthetrainer certifications)
- Valid driving license and reliable transportation
